Holiday promotions come early this year
What: Predictions for the coming holiday season leave retailers cautiously preparing for uncertain loss.
Why it is important: Uncertainty around inflation, geopolitics and labour market strain is making retailers especially cautious in their holiday season preparations.
Agility will be a key skill for retailers navigating unpredictable losses in the coming months. Interviews with retailers, vendors, consultants and industry analysts have indicated an extended season with increased promotions and price breaks starting even earlier than in 2021. Second quarter spending by American customers is decelerating as many took advantage of Amazon Prime Day and back-to-school sales to get ahead on holiday shopping.
Eveningwear, dresses, party outfits and related categories for jewellery, footwear and beauty are expected to see good sell-through while casual apparel, loungewear, electronics and home categories are predicted to drop. In addition, 83% of shoppers will seek out sustainable brands and products this holiday. Retailers will test NFT drops, and 46% of shoppers said they would consider purchasing NFTs.
Being able to respond to the replenishment of best-sellers and the ability to manage the quantity of merchandise that’s not selling, will determine which retailers succeed this holiday season. Department stores and nimble off-price retailers will be best positioned for stable performance during this unpredictable season.
